The Threat of Storms: A North Texas Reality

North Texas is situated within a region prone to a variety of severe weather events, including:

  • Tornadoes: The region lies within "Tornado Alley," experiencing an average of 100 tornadoes annually, with some years witnessing significantly higher numbers. These powerful storms pose a direct threat to power lines, infrastructure, and homes, leading to widespread power outages.
  • Hailstorms: Large hailstones can cause significant damage to power lines, transformers, and electrical equipment, leading to disruptions in energy supply.
  • Strong Winds: High winds associated with thunderstorms and other storms can knock down power lines, causing widespread power outages and interrupting energy distribution.
  • Flooding: Heavy rainfall and flash floods can inundate electrical substations, damage power lines, and create hazardous conditions for energy infrastructure, leading to prolonged power outages.

The Impact on Energy Systems

The impact of storms on energy systems in North Texas is multifaceted and can be categorized into:

  • Direct Damage: Storms can cause direct damage to power lines, transformers, substations, and other critical infrastructure, leading to power outages that can affect entire communities.
  • Interruptions in Service: Storm-related damage can disrupt energy distribution, leading to power outages that can last for hours, days, or even weeks, depending on the severity of the storm and the extent of the damage.
  • Safety Hazards: Downed power lines, flooded substations, and other storm-related hazards can create dangerous conditions for emergency responders and the general public.
  • Economic Losses: Power outages can disrupt businesses, schools, hospitals, and other essential services, leading to significant economic losses.

Energy Infrastructure in North Texas: A Vital Lifeline

North Texas boasts a robust energy infrastructure, relying heavily on:

  • Electricity Generation: The region relies primarily on natural gas-fired power plants for electricity generation, with a growing contribution from renewable sources such as wind and solar.
  • Transmission and Distribution: A vast network of transmission lines and distribution systems carries electricity from power plants to homes, businesses, and industries across the region.
  • Natural Gas Pipelines: North Texas is a major hub for natural gas production and transportation, with a dense network of pipelines supplying gas to various sectors.

Mitigating the Risks: Strategies for Resilience

Recognizing the potential for storm-related disruptions, North Texas has implemented various strategies to enhance energy resilience:

  • Storm Hardening Infrastructure: Utility companies invest in strengthening power lines, transformers, and other infrastructure to withstand severe weather events.
  • Advanced Weather Forecasting: Improved weather forecasting allows for early warnings, enabling utility companies to preemptively take steps to mitigate potential damage.
  • Emergency Response Plans: Utility companies have established comprehensive emergency response plans to address storm-related outages, including rapid restoration efforts and communication with affected communities.
  • Microgrids and Distributed Generation: The development of microgrids and distributed generation systems allows for localized power generation, reducing reliance on the main grid and increasing resilience to outages.
  • Smart Grid Technologies: Advanced smart grid technologies enable real-time monitoring of the grid, facilitating quicker detection and response to storm-related disruptions.

1. Storm Damage to Power Lines: This area delves into the specific mechanisms by which storms damage power lines, including:

* **Wind Shear:** High winds can cause power lines to sway violently, leading to fatigue and breakage.
* **Tree Falls:** Strong winds can uproot trees or cause branches to fall, damaging power lines and disrupting service.
* **Hail Impact:** Large hailstones can puncture power lines, causing short circuits and outages.
* **Lightning Strikes:** Lightning strikes can directly damage power lines, transformers, and other equipment, leading to outages.

2. Power Outages and Public Safety: This section examines the safety risks associated with power outages, including:

* **Carbon Monoxide Poisoning:** Using generators indoors can lead to carbon monoxide buildup, posing a serious health risk.
* **Food Spoilage:** Power outages can disrupt refrigeration, leading to food spoilage and potential health hazards.
* **Fire Hazards:** Using candles and other alternative lighting sources can increase the risk of fire.
* **Security Concerns:** Power outages can disrupt security systems, leaving homes and businesses vulnerable to crime.

3. Energy Resilience in North Texas: This area explores the specific strategies employed by North Texas utilities to enhance energy resilience, including:

* **Undergrounding Power Lines:** Burying power lines underground reduces their vulnerability to wind damage and tree falls.
* **Storm-Resistant Transformers:** Utility companies are investing in transformers designed to withstand high winds and hailstorms.
* **Automated Restoration Systems:** Advanced technologies allow for automated detection and restoration of power outages, reducing response times.
* **Community Preparedness:** Public awareness campaigns and community preparedness programs educate residents on how to prepare for and respond to power outages.

4. Renewable Energy and Storm Resilience: This section examines the role of renewable energy sources, such as wind and solar, in enhancing storm resilience:

* **Decentralized Generation:** Renewable energy sources can be deployed at the local level, reducing reliance on the centralized grid and increasing resilience to outages.
* **Weather-Resistant Technologies:** Wind turbines and solar panels are designed to withstand severe weather conditions.
* **Battery Storage:** Battery storage systems can provide backup power during outages, ensuring continuous energy supply.

FAQs: Addressing Common Concerns

Q: How long do power outages typically last in North Texas after a major storm?

A: The duration of power outages can vary greatly depending on the severity of the storm, the extent of the damage, and the utility company’s response time. Some outages may last for a few hours, while others can extend for days or even weeks.

Q: What should I do if I experience a power outage during a storm?

A:

  • Stay informed by monitoring local news and weather reports.
  • Avoid contact with downed power lines.
  • Use flashlights or battery-powered lanterns for illumination.
  • Unplug sensitive electronic devices to protect them from surges.
  • Check on elderly neighbors and those with special needs.
  • Follow the instructions of local authorities.

Q: How can I prepare for a power outage?

A:

  • Assemble an emergency kit with essential supplies such as food, water, batteries, first-aid supplies, and a manual can opener.
  • Identify alternative power sources, such as generators or portable power banks.
  • Charge electronic devices and keep a supply of fresh batteries.
  • Familiarize yourself with your local emergency plan.

Q: How can I help my community during a power outage?

A:

  • Check on your neighbors, especially those with special needs.
  • Offer assistance to those who may need help with tasks such as cooking, cleaning, or running errands.
  • Share information and resources with your community.
  • Donate to organizations providing relief efforts.

Tips for Residents: Navigating Storm and Energy Challenges

  • Stay informed about weather forecasts and warnings.
  • Develop an emergency plan for power outages, including communication strategies and supplies.
  • Consider investing in a generator or other alternative power sources.
  • Secure loose objects around your property that could be blown by strong winds.
  • Be aware of the potential hazards associated with power outages, such as carbon monoxide poisoning and fire hazards.
